INSTALLATION FOR HEATING POLYMER COMPOSITE MATERIALS Russian patent published in 2025 - IPC B29C35/00 H05B6/64 

Abstract RU 2836503 C1

FIELD: heating.

SUBSTANCE: invention relates to a unit for heating polymer composite materials. Installation for heating polymer composite materials includes a working chamber with a ceramic muffle installed in it, inside which electric heaters are located. A metal screen is installed on the inner surface of the muffle, and heat insulation is installed on the outer surface. In the upper part of the chamber there is a window for connection of at least one waveguide-slot radiator, to two outputs of which microwave generators are connected, to the outputs of which a microwave heating controller is connected, which is connected to a contactless pyrometer, which is partially installed in the housing of the working chamber. On the outside of the working chamber, a power regulator of electric heaters is connected to the electric heaters, to which a contact resistance thermometer is connected through a temperature setting device, which is located inside the working chamber. At the same time the working chamber has a door, and inside it there is a cuvette intended for placement of the processed polymer composite material.

EFFECT: shorter time for hardening the thermosetting binder and thermal treatment of the polymer composite material.
